What Does a Vision Insurance Agent in Northampton Cost?
Typical costs for a standalone vision insurance plan in Massachusetts range from 10 to 30 dollars per month for an individual. Plans often include a copay of 10 to 20 dollars for an eye exam and an allowance of 100 to 200 dollars for frames. Employer-sponsored vision plans may have lower premiums but limited provider networks. Costs vary by situation and plan details. This is general information not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does a vision insurance agent in Northampton do?
A vision insurance agent helps you compare plans from different carriers like VSP EyeMed and Davis Vision. They explain coverage details for exams frames lenses and discounts on LASIK. Agents do not sell medical insurance but focus solely on vision benefits.
Do I need vision insurance in Massachusetts?
Massachusetts does not require adults to have separate vision insurance. However pediatric vision coverage is mandated for all children under 19 on state-regulated health plans. An agent can help you decide if a standalone vision policy is cost-effective for your family.
How do I find a licensed vision insurance agent in Northampton?
You can search the Massachusetts Division of Insurance website for licensed agents in Northampton. Many agents also work through local brokerages that specialize in health and vision products. Ask about their experience with Massachusetts specific vision mandates.
